  First, once atrioventricular block: ① P-R interval> 0.20 seconds, ② after each P wave, QRS wave group were. 2, second degree atrioventricular block: some atrial ventricular not spread, some P waves without QRS wave after the group, the ratio may be 2:1 atrioventricular conduction; 3:2; 4:3 ... .... Second degree atrioventricular block can be divided into two types. Wenckebach phenomenon known as type Ⅰ, or Morse type Ⅰ, Ⅱ type known as Mohs Ⅱ.

  (A) of the second type Ⅰ block - Man's phenomenon ① P-R interval gradually extended until the P wave and the ventricular obstruction hiatus, ② R-R interval gradually shortened until the P wave blocked; ③ contains blocked P waves R-R interval P-P ratio of between two and for a short period of.

  (B) Second degree atrioventricular block type Ⅱ Morse type Ⅱ ① P-R interval fixed, regular or extended. ② QRS wave group with period of hiatus between, block level changes can often be 1:1; 2:1; 3:1; 3:2; 4:3 and so on. Downstream of the QRS wave group often isolated bundle branch block graphics.

  First degree and second degree AV block type Ⅰ, multi-block area in the atrioventricular node, the QRS wave group is not widened; second-degree AV block type Ⅱ, many parts of the block in the His beam below, then often widened QRS wave group.

  (C) of the complete atrioventricular block (third degree atrioventricular block): ① P wave and QRS wave group has nothing to do with each other; ② atrial rate faster than ventricular rate, atrial rhythm may be sinus or ectopic origin; ③ from the junction of ventricular arrhythmia or ventricular pacemaker to maintain independence.

  QRS wave group shape depends on the site of block, such as bundle branch block is located above the Ocean pacemaker stroke is caused by atrioventricular junction and ventricular peak appears close to the bifurcation of spontaneous cardiac rhythm, QRS wave group is not broadening. Such as in the double-bundle branch block, while for the low ventricular escape rhythm of spontaneous cardiac rhythm, QRS wave group widened or deformity. High near atrioventricular junction escape rhythm rate of 40-60 times per minute, often in between, and low ventricular rate of spontaneous cardiac rhythm more than 30-50 times per minute in between.
